Code execution via crafted WRL heap overflow
Published Feb 13, 2024 · Updated Aug 27, 2024
Heap-based buffer overflow in Siemens Tecnomatix Plant Simulation V2201 and V2302 allows attackers to execute code through a crafted WRL file. The WRL parser writes beyond a heap allocation when it processes malicious file data, corrupting process memory. Exploitation requires a user to open an attacker-supplied file; successful corruption runs code in the current process, while failure can crash the application.

Is a vulnerable build present?
Compare these published version ranges with your installed build and any vendor patches.
- Affected versionversion=0 <V2201.0012
- Affected versionversion=0 <V2302.0006
